Transaction 11b43e84c6438bc1727f3cba999ad8521de852f08f21c3985a4c39014e373e54
1 Input
2 Outputs
- 11b43e84c6438bc1727f3cba999ad8521de852f08f21c3985a4c39014e373e54:0
- 11b43e84c6438bc1727f3cba999ad8521de852f08f21c3985a4c39014e373e54:1
value 28760152853
address 15WTS24qZGaWh2132TMnXrEmZDihfxVcML
value 316730302
address 1766ECRrijr18x7Vk8MVmXTWHDA23hBSiY